Anatomy of a Carved Newel Post: Structure and Proportions

A classical carved newel post consists of three main parts, each performing its own function and possessing specific proportions. Understanding this structure is critically important for creating a harmonious piece.

Base: The Foundation of Beauty

The lower part of the newel post, called the base or pedestal, ensures secure attachment to the step or sub-newel. It usually has a square or rectangular cross-section, providing maximum contact area with the base. The height of the base constitutes 15-20% of the total height of the newel post.

In carved newel posts, the base is often adorned with decorative elements: chamfers, recesses, relief patterns. These details not only give the piece a finished appearance but also serve a practical purpose — concealing mounting points and creating a smooth transition to the decorative section.

The base material must possess high strength, as it is the part that bears all loads from the handrail and transmits them to the staircase’s load-bearing structures. Therefore, hardwoods such as oak, beech, and ash are used for manufacturing bases.

Body of the baluster: the center of decoration

The central part of the baluster is the canvas for the master carver's creativity. Here, the main decorative elements are concentrated, defining the style and character of the piece. The body of the baluster can have the most diverse shapes: from simple geometric forms to complex sculptural compositions.

Classic forms include vase-like expansions, spherical elements, cylindrical sections with varying surface textures. Modern designers are not limited to traditional solutions, creating avant-garde forms inspired by natural motifs or abstract compositions.

Proportions of the baluster body are critically important for the perception of the entire piece. An overly massive central part creates a sense of heaviness, while an excessively thin one suggests fragility. Masters follow the principle of the golden section, creating harmonious proportions pleasing to the eye.

Upper part: completion of the composition

The upper part of the baluster, or capital, serves as a support for the handrail and completes the composition of the piece. Like the base, it usually has an enlarged cross-section to ensure secure attachment of the handrail. The height of the capital is 10-15% of the total height of the baluster.

In ornamental balusters, the capital is often decorated with decorative elements that echo the ornamentation of the body. This creates visual unity and completeness of the composition. Some masters make the capital removable, which simplifies installation and allows replacing damaged elements if necessary.

Manufacturing technologies: from sketch to finished product

Creating ornamental balusters is a complex technological process requiring highly skilled craftsmen and modern equipment. Each stage of production affects the quality of the final product.

Designing and modeling

The process begins with creating a sketch of the future product. The designer takes into account the architectural style of the room, the dimensions of the staircase, the client's preferences, and production technical constraints. Modern CAD systems allow creating detailed three-dimensional models, viewing the product from different angles, and making adjustments before production begins.

Computer modeling also allows calculating the strength characteristics of the future baluster, determining optimal cross-sectional dimensions, and identifying potential structural weaknesses. This is especially important for ornamental pieces with complex geometry, where traditional calculation methods may be insufficiently accurate.

During the design phase, the manufacturing technology is determined: will the product be fully turned, combined (turning + milling), or carved. Each method has its own characteristics and limitations that must be considered during design.

Material Preparation

The quality of the wood is critically important for ornamental balusters. The material must be carefully dried to a moisture content of 8-12%, free of knots, cracks, and other defects. For manufacturing ornamental balusters, square-section blanks with dimensions exceeding the maximum diameter of the future product are typically used.

The blanks undergo preliminary processing: end-cutting, sizing, and checking for internal stresses. Special attention is paid to the direction of the wood grain — it must be aligned strictly along the axis of the future baluster to ensure maximum strength.

Some masters prefer using glued wood, which has increased dimensional stability and is less prone to cracking. However, for elite products, solid wood from premium species is still used.

Turning Processing

The main shaping operation for most ornamental balusters is turning on specialized lathes. Modern CNC turning centers allow reproducing complex profiles with high precision and repeatability.

The process begins with installing the blank in the lathe spindle and centering it. Then, using various cutting tools, the general contour of the product is formed. Experienced turners can create complex profiles using only hand tools, but for mass production, automated equipment is preferred.

Special skill is required to create transitions between different profile elements. Smooth transitions, characteristic of high-quality ornamental balusters, are achieved through precise control of feed rate and cutting speed.

Decorative processing

After turning, many ornamental balusters undergo additional decorative processing. This may include hand carving, milling of ornaments, or creating textured surfaces. Each type of processing requires special tools and high skill from the craftsman.

Hand carving is the most labor-intensive but also the most expressive method of decoration. The master carver creates unique ornaments using traditional tools: chisels, gouges, and carving knives. Each piece becomes individual, with distinctive characteristics of the craftsman's style.

Machine carving using milling machines allows creating complex repeating ornaments with high precision. Modern multi-axis machines can process products of complex shapes, creating three-dimensional reliefs and patterns.

The choice of wood species for manufacturing ornamental balusters is determined not only by aesthetic preferences but also by technical requirements. Different species have unique properties that affect the processing technology and operational characteristics of the finished products.

Oak remains the king among materials for manufacturing ornamental balusters. Its high density (700-800 kg/m³) ensures exceptional strength and durability of the products. Oak balusters can withstand significant loads without deformation, which is especially important for heavily used staircases.

The texture of oak with distinct annual rings creates a unique pattern on the surface of the products. During turning, this texture becomes especially prominent, creating a natural decorative effect. Oak is easily stained, allowing a wide range of shades — from light golden to dark brown.

Ash does not fall short of oak in mechanical properties, but has a lighter shade and less pronounced texture. This species is ideal for creating ornamental balusters in modern interiors, where restraint and elegance are valued. Ash is easy to process, allowing the creation of products with complex profiles and fine details.

Beech is distinguished by exceptional uniformity of structure, making it an ideal material for carved work. The pinkish hue of beech wood gives products a warm, cozy character. Beech is easily steam-bent, allowing the creation of curved elements for spiral staircases.

Exotic species

Wenge is an African species with dark brown, almost black wood. Its high density and hardness make it a difficult material to process, but the result justifies the effort. Ornamental balusters made of wenge look luxurious and solid, ideally suited for classic interiors.

Teak is a tropical species known for its resistance to moisture and temperature fluctuations. The golden-brown color and oily texture make teak popular for elite products. Natural oils in the wood structure provide inherent protection against rot and insects.

Padauk is one of the most valuable wood species, distinguished by its unique purplish-brown color with dark veins. Products made of padauk are considered works of art and require special craftsmanship in processing.

Walnut — a traditional material for Russian master carpenters. Its beautiful grain with wavy lines and noble brown color make walnut a popular choice for decorative balusters. The wood is easy to work with and polish, achieving a silky sheen.

Maple — a light-colored wood with a fine, uniform grain. Maple balusters are ideal for Scandinavian or Provence-style interiors. Maple wood stains easily, allowing for various color solutions.

Cherry — a wood with a beautiful reddish-brown tone that deepens over time. Cherry balusters give interiors a warm, cozy character and are especially popular in American and English styles.

Technical aspects of installation and mounting

Correct installation of decorative balusters is critically important for ensuring the safety and longevity of the staircase structure. The process requires precision, care, and knowledge of working with different materials.

Preparation Work

Installation begins with careful marking of baluster mounting locations. According to building standards, the distance between axes of adjacent elements should not exceed 150 mm in clear span. This ensures the safety of staircase use, especially in homes with small children.

Marking is done using a laser level or taut string. Each mounting point is marked with precision to 1 mm, since even small deviations can lead to disruption of the entire railing's geometry.

Special attention is paid to checking the horizontal alignment of steps and vertical alignment of load-bearing structures. Deviations exceeding 2 mm per meter require correction or compensation during installation.

Methods of mounting

Decorative balusters are mounted using various methods, the choice of which depends on the material of the base, the size of the items, and the requirements for connection strength.

Mounting on threaded rods is considered the most reliable method. A central hole is drilled to a depth of 50–70 mm at the bottom of the baluster, into which a metal rod is inserted with adhesive. A corresponding hole is drilled into the step or under the baluster.

Dowel connections provide hidden mounting and the possibility of disassembly. Wooden dowels with a diameter of 12–16 mm are made from the same wood species as the balusters. Adhesive connection creates a monolithic structure.

Bolted connections are used for particularly critical structures. The bolt passes through the entire thickness of the step and is secured with a nut on the opposite side. Such mounting allows for tightening the connection if necessary.

Features of installing different types of balusters

Installation of turned balusters is relatively simple due to their symmetrical shape. The main task is to ensure strict verticality of each element and uniform spacing between them.

Carved balusters require a more careful approach. Asymmetric decorative elements must be oriented identically relative to the direction of movement along the staircase. This creates visual harmony and highlights the craftsmanship of production.

Combined balusters with metal inserts require special care during installation. Different coefficients of thermal expansion of materials may create additional stresses in the joints.

Care and Maintenance: Preserving Beauty for Years

Proper care of decorative balusters ensures their longevity and preservation of their original appearance. Wooden items require regular, but not complicated, maintenance.

Daily Care

The basis of care for wooden balusters is regular dust and dirt removal. This is done using a soft dry cloth or special wood cleaning cloths. Wet cleaning is performed with a well-wrung cloth using special non-aggressive chemical-free cleaning agents.

Special attention should be paid to recesses and protrusions of decorative elements, where dust may accumulate. For cleaning hard-to-reach areas, soft brushes or special brushes are used.

Upon discovering stains or dirt, they should be immediately removed, preventing absorption into the wood. Most household dirt is easily removed with a mild soapy solution.

Periodic maintenance

It is recommended to treat balusters once a month with special polishing compounds that nourish the wood and create a protective film on the surface. Polishes are applied in a thin layer and rubbed in until fully absorbed.

Seasonal maintenance includes inspecting all connections, checking the strength of fastenings, and identifying possible defects. Special attention is given to areas of maximum load — baluster bases and handrail attachment points.

If weakening of fastenings is detected, immediate measures must be taken to reinforce them. Timely maintenance prevents serious problems and extends the service life of the structure.

Minor damage to oak balusters can be repaired yourself using special wax pencils or wood putty. It is important to select the material to match the wood tone precisely for an undetectable repair.

Minor surface damage — scratches, dents, chips — can be repaired independently using special repair compounds. For each type of wood, corresponding materials are selected that exactly match the color and texture.

Serious damage requires professional intervention. Cracks in the wood, damage to decorative elements, moisture damage — all of this requires specialized knowledge and tools for quality restoration.

Complete coating renewal is performed every 5-7 years depending on usage intensity. The old coating is removed by sanding, after which a new coating is applied in full volume.
